UFC 147 poster for 'Belfort vs Silva' on June 23 in Brazil

Photo

After a failing to land the event at a soccer stadium that could hold 80,000 screaming fans as originally planned, UFC 147, which will take place on Sat., June 23, 2012, finally settled on the Felipe Drummond Stadium in Belo Horizonte, Minas Gerais, Brazil, as the official venue.

But that only came after the show lost its headlining fight.

Indeed, the highly anticipated rematch pitting Anderson Silva vs. Chael Sonnen for the middleweight championship was bumped up to the UFC 148 fight card on July 7 in Las Vegas, Nevada. That left the Vitor Belfort vs. Wanderlei Silva showdown left to main event the world's largest fight promotion's return to Brazil.

While that may seem unworthy of its billing to American fans, the Brazilian faithful are being treated to two hugely popular native sons coming off coaching gigs on the first International season of The Ultimate Fighter (TUF). In addition, Fabricio Werdum will attempt to take one step closer to a heavyweight title shot when he takes on Mike Russow in the night's co-main event.

But that's not all.

TUF: Brazil will also reach its conclusion at UFC 147, as both featherweight and middleweight winners will be crowned. All that and more. Here's how the UFC 147 fight card looks as it stands now:

UFC 148 poster for 'Silva vs Sonnen 2' on July 7 in Las Vegas

UFC 148 poster pic for "Silva vs. Sonnen 2" at the M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as, Nevada, on July 7, 2012.

"Two grudges will end. Two champions will emerge."

Well, that didn't take very long.

Just hours after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) President Dana White boarded a private jet bound for Brazil with number one 185-pound title contender, Chael Sonnen (who claims he wore this disguise to sneak over the border), and announced the new UFC 148 main event, we have a fancy new fight poster.

That's right, earlier this afternoon White revealed during a LIVE press conference that the rematch between Anderson Silva vs. Chael Sonnen has been relocated from South America to Las Vegas, Nevada, at the MGM Grand Garden Arena on July 7, 2012, because the world's leading mixed martial arts (MMA) promotion could not secure a suitable venue.

UFC 147 will go on as planned elsewhere in Brazil on June 23, 2012, but it just won't have the "biggest fight in the history of combat" sports atop the marquee. On the contrary, that distinction now apparently belongs to the Fourth of July weekend pay-per-view (PPV) event, which most likely saddens Dominick Cruz and Urijah Faber the most because their 135-pound trilogy fight was expected to lead the bill.

Despite the "demotion" to co main event status, the switch make the UFC 148 main card, which features fights between Rich Franklin vs. Cung Le, Michael Bisping vs. Tim Boetsch and Forrest Griffin vs. Tito Ortiz, among others, the most stacked fight card of the year so far.

UFC on FUEL TV 2 poster for 'Gustafsson vs Silva' on April 14 in Sweden

The official event poster for UFC on FUEL TV 2 which takes place at the Ericsson Globe Arena in Stockholm, Sweden, on Sat., April 14, 2012.

The drought is almost over.

While there's been plenty of regional and International mixed martial arts (MMA) action over the past few weeks, fans of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) have been left high and dry since UFC 144 back on Feb. 25, 2012, as it marked the last live UFC event until the promotion makes its debut at the Ericsson Globe Arena in Stockholm, Sweden, on Sat., April 14, 2012.

Now you have an official event poster to help whet your appetite.

UFC on FUEL TV 2 features native son Alexander Gustafsson in the headlining bout taking on Brazilian bomber Thiago Silva, who returns from his steroid suspension to replace the injured Antonio Rogerio Nogueira. Other bouts booked for the overseas event include Brian Stann vs. Alessio Sakara (Middleweight) and Paulo Thiago vs. Siyar Bahadurzada (Welterweight).

UFC 146 poster for 'Dos Santos vs Overeem' on May 26 in Las Vegas

Photo

"The Heavyweights."

We're less than two months away from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) pulling the trigger on its upcoming annual Memorial Day weekend pay-per-view (PPV) event, which emanates LIVE from the M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as, Nevada, on Sat., May 26, 2012.

UFC 146 will be headlined by the biggest fight of the year (literally), when heavyweight champion Junior dos Santos puts his strap on the line for the very first time against division number one contender and famed Dutch striker Alistair Overeem.

Also rounding out the all-heavyweight main card are super-sized match-ups between Frank Mir vs. Cain Velasquez, Stefan Struve vs. Mark Hunt, Roy Nelson vs. Antonio Silva and Shane Del Rosario vs. Gabriel Gonzaga.

UFC on FUEL TV 3 poster for 'The Korean Zombie vs Poirier' on May 15 in Virginia

Ufuel3_600x240_jpg_medium

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) is headed back to Virginia, this time with its third ever event set to air on FUEL TV featuring "The Korean Zombie" Chan Sung Jung taking on Dustin Poirier in the main event at the Patriot Center in Fairfax, Virginia, on Tues., May 15, 2012.

UFC on FUEL TV 3 will be headlined by an electrifying featherweight fracas featuring Dustin Poirier vs. Chan Sung Jung, the winner of which will go on to challenge Jose Aldo for the division's 145-pound strap. Or so they've been promised.

Lightweight standouts Donald Cerrone vs. Jeremy Stephens will the rest of the main card will see Mike Easton vs. Yves Jabouin in a bantamweight battle and Jason MacDonald vs. Tom Lawlor in a middleweight mash up.

UFC on FOX 3 poster pic for 'Diaz vs Miller' in N.J. on May 5

UFC on FOX 3 poster via Ticketmaster.com.

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) is set to return to the "Garden State" for the first time this year when it slogs through the New Jersey swamp known affectionately as the Meadowlands on Sat., May 5, 2012.

UFC on Fox 3, which was recently made official for the IZOD Center in East Rutherford, N.J., will feature a main event that pits Nate Diaz vs. Jim Miller in a pivotal lightweight showdown, while Josh Koscheck vs. Johny Hendricks will face off for a top spot in the 170-pound pecking order.

Heavyweights Pat Barry and Lavar Johnson are also expected to sling leather on the action-packed televised main card, as well as Brazilian leg crusher Rousimar Palhares taking on the very game Alan Belcher in a middleweight mash up.
